Facts about Anstey
Anstey is a large and thriving village in Leicestershire, famously known as the ‘Gateway to Charnwood Forest’ due to its strategic location at the entrance to this ancient and picturesque woodland area. The village has a long and storied history, with its origins dating back to at least the Domesday Book, and it has evolved from a small agricultural settlement into a significant hub for the hosiery and boot and shoe industries in the 19th and 20th centuries. The geography of Anstey is defined by its position on the Anstey Brook, which flows through the village and historically provided water for local industry and agriculture. One of the most iconic landmarks in the village is the ‘Nook,’ a central area that serves as the heart of the community with its variety of independent shops, traditional pubs, and local businesses. Historically, Anstey was also a stopping point on the ancient forest tracks, and its development has always been linked to the surrounding landscape of Charnwood. The village is home to the Church of St Mary, a beautiful stone building that reflects the religious and social history of the area over several centuries. Residents of Anstey enjoy the best of both worlds, with the rugged beauty of Bradgate Park and Swithland Wood just a short distance away, offering world-class walking and outdoor recreation. The local climate is typical of the East Midlands, though its proximity to the higher ground of Charnwood can lead to slightly more variable weather conditions. Anstey is well-known for its strong sense of community, with numerous local clubs, societies, and annual events that bring residents together. Transport links are excellent, with the village being situated just off the A46 and near the M1 motorway, providing rapid access to Leicester city centre and the wider Midlands region. The architecture of Anstey is a fascinating mix of traditional timber-framed buildings, Victorian terraces built for factory workers, and modern residential estates that reflect its ongoing popularity as a place to live. The local primary and secondary schools are highly regarded, making it a popular choice for families. Historically, the village also played a role in the local quarrying industry, with stone from the nearby Charnwood hills being used in many of its older buildings.
